Yesterday I was loving the pretty pretty Nista sounds in the morning-turned-afternoon while watching the sunny street come alive outside the window and the people popping up in tweets (come find us! @indyish!) Today I’m loving it in the rain.

Nista’s got a free EP song up for download on their website that they were kind enough to give us a heads up about, and also this darling stop motion mini music video. I think the reason I like stop motion with small plastic toys has something to do with Freud’s uncanny; it’s us but not us, but it feels like us, and the ways we stutter through out motions, and the ways those stutters are partially timed to the music that humms and flutters through our lives, helping us make our selves up into something before it fades out and along, and we mosey on, making the best of things, trying to remember the basics like Eat Food, Drink Water, Hold Hands, Dance in Circles.
